The Toronto Raptors were uncharacteristically poor this season, but president Masai Ujiri has rightfully escaped criticism, as Toronto’s struggles lie in the fact that they were playing their home games in Florida amid a global pandemic.
Ujiri, who has built the Raptors into a champion since leaving his role with the Denver Nuggets, saw his contract expire at the end of this season. Despite his pivotal role in building this team up, Toronto hasn’t been able to escape the thought of him potentially leaving for a team like the Washington Wizards.
